Q: What is an MV2324 Amateur Radio License Plate?
A: The MV2324 Amateur Radio License Plate is a specialized license plate issued in Wisconsin for vehicles owned by amateur radio operators.
Q: Who can apply for an MV2324 Amateur Radio License Plate?
A: Any licensed amateur radio operator residing in Wisconsin can apply for an MV2324 Amateur Radio License Plate.
Q: How do I apply for an MV2324 Amateur Radio License Plate?
A: To apply for an MV2324 Amateur Radio License Plate, you need to complete the Application for Amateur Radio Plates (MV2324) form and submit it to the Wisconsin Department of Transportation.
Q: What documents do I need to submit with my MV2324 Amateur Radio License Plate application?
A: You will need to submit a copy of your valid FCC amateur radio license and the appropriate fee when applying for an MV2324 Amateur Radio License Plate.
Q: How much does an MV2324 Amateur Radio License Plate cost?
A: As of June 2021, the fee for an MV2324 Amateur Radio License Plate is $15 in addition to the regular registration fee for your vehicle.
Q: Can I transfer an MV2324 Amateur Radio License Plate to another vehicle?
A: Yes, you can transfer an MV2324 Amateur Radio License Plate to another vehicle registered in your name, as long as the vehicle is eligible for the plate.
Q: Do I need to renew my MV2324 Amateur Radio License Plate?
A: Yes, like other license plates, you will need to renew your MV2324 Amateur Radio License Plate annually.
Q: Can I personalize an MV2324 Amateur Radio License Plate?
A: No, personalization options are not available for MV2324 Amateur Radio License Plates. The plates have a standard design.
Q: Can I use an MV2324 Amateur Radio License Plate on a motorcycle?
A: Yes, you can use an MV2324 Amateur Radio License Plate on a motorcycle as long as it meets the eligibility criteria for the plate.
Q: Can I use an MV2324 Amateur Radio License Plate on a trailer?
A: No, MV2324 Amateur Radio License Plates are not valid for use on trailers or other non-motorized vehicles.
